On June 5th, Wright presents Important Design including Post War + Contemporary Art, an auction dedicated to works of historical significance, rarity and beauty. This exciting sale includes exquisite and rare chandeliers by Paavo Tynell, sculptural and unique seating by artist and craftsman Jon Brooks, rare lounge chairs by Finn Juhl, and exquisite furnishings by Garouste and Bonetti will be sold alongside artworks by Louise Nevelson, Harry Bertoia, Yoshitomo Nara, Gertrude Abercrombie and more. A stunning selection of Important Italian Glass also features prominently in Wright’s Important Design auction. Seminal works by Murano masters will be offered alongside rare and unique examples, never before seen at auction. Curated by experts Sara Blumberg and Jim Oliveira, Important Glass is a standout feature of this highly vetted sale.
